New born found buried alive along L.A area walking path


A deputy holding the rescued infant
The crying originating from under a piece of black-top seemed like it was from a feline to Angelica Blount. In any case, it ended up being a surrendered infant that police say was purposely buried under trash along a Los Angeles range strolling way.


Blount was strolling in Compton on Friday, when her sister Evangelina McCrary directed the sound out toward her.

"She let me know, 'Would you be able to hear the child crying?'" Blount told CNN member KABC. "Furthermore, I said, 'I don't have any acquaintance with; it may be a feline.' And my sister said, 'No, it's a child crying.'"

They called 911.

Two appointees from the LA Sheriff's Department discovered the infant under bits of black-top and garbage inside a cleft.

Infant was found under black-top along well known Compton strolling way

She was "chilly to the touch" and wrapped in what had all the earmarks of being a clinic cover, the sheriff's office said.

"Indications the kid was conceived at a therapeutic office or at a hospital...because of the sweeping," LA Sheriff's Dept. Sgt. Marvin Jaramilla told writers on Saturday.

Paramedics treated her at the scene before transporting her to the healing center where she's recorded in stable condition.

Police say the child young lady was conceived inside of the last 36 to 48 hours. She's fortunate to be alive.

"We do realize that if the kid had spent the night there in those conditions the infant wouldn't have survived," Sgt. Jaramilla said. In the event that the folks are discovered, they will face endeavored homicide and kid risk charges.

Los Angeles County has a purported "Infant Safe Surrender Program" that gives folks the choice to hand their infant over at any LA district healing center or fire station, no inquiries inquired.
